Sports18 is a newly created Indian sports channel owned by Viacom18. Viacom18 has media rights for the FIFA World Cup 2022 and will be broadcasting the event in India.

Viacom18 won the bid for the World Cup media rights in India for Rs. 4.5 billion. The channel will be broadcasting all 64 matches starting from the evening of November 20th live on its Sports18 channel.

Where is the world cup 2022 being held?

The FIFA World Cup 2022 is being held in Qatar. The event begins on November 20 and ends on December 18, 2022. Thirty-two teams will compete across eight stadiums.

This will be the first time the World Cup will be held in the Middle East, and it will surely be a truly memorable event. While there has been some controversy about Qatar’s hosting of the tournament, now there is no doubt that it will be a spectacular event.

Similarly, the 2022 FIFA World Cup games will be held in eight different stadiums across Qatar. They are as follows:

  1. Al Bayt Stadium
  2. Khalifa International Stadium
  3. Al Thumama Stadium
  4. Ahmad Bin Ali Stadium
  5. Lusail Stadium
  6. Stadium 974
  7. Education City Stadium, Al Rayyan
  8. Al Janoub Stadium

What teams are going to the World Cup 2022?

There are a total of 32 teams playing in the World Cup:

inarticle image-FIFA World Cup live stream online-group table

Check out which continents these teams have qualified from:

  • Europe (13 teams): Germany, Denmark, France, Belgium, Croatia, Spain, Serbia, England, Switzerland, Netherlands, Portugal, Poland, and Wales.
  • South America (4 teams): Argentina, Brazil, Ecuador, Uruguay
  • North & Central America (4 teams): USA, Mexico, Costa Rica, Canada
  • Africa (5 teams): Cameroon, Ghana, Morocco, Senegal, and Tunisia
  • Asia & Oceania (6 teams): Qatar, Iran, Saudi Arabia, Japan, South Korea, and Australia

Italy, Columbia, Chile, Egypt, and Sweden are some of the fan-favorite teams that couldn’t make it into the tournament. Moreover, 2006 champion Italy’s failure to qualify for the second World Cup in a row has been the most shocking.

Best VPN to watch the Fifa world cup live stream online

In recent years, sports live-streaming services have become increasingly popular. However, many of these services are region-blocked, meaning that users outside the specified region cannot access the content.

This can be highly frustrating for users who are trying to watch the World Cup from some blocked regions.

Fortunately, there is a solution. VPNs, or Virtual Private Networks, allow users to bypass regional restrictions by routing their traffic through a server in another country. This means that even if a service is region-blocked, users can still access it by connecting to a VPN server in the correct location.

VPNs are relatively cheap and easy to set up, offering a simple way to bypass region-blocking restrictions. You can also use some free VPNs to access region-blocked World Cup live streaming.
